If you’re not familiar with the comic books AMC’s Preacher is based on, you might be a bit stunned. Or even if you are familiar with Garth Ennis and Steve Dillon’s 1990s comic book series about a preacher who’s possessed by a supernatural being that gives him the power of commanding anyone to do anything he wishes, you might still be stunned, because one good word to describe the premiere is “stunning.” 

Preacher tells the tale of Jesse Custer (Dominic Cooper), a preacher who returns to his home town church and, with the help of a supernatural entity that possesses him, attempts to find God. He has help from his ex-girlfriend and weapons expert (and possibly our new hero) Tulip (Ruth Negga), and a mostly drunk Irish vampire named Cassidy (Joseph Gilgun), and a truly stunning amount of blood, violence, and just sheer fun. 

While the premiere was filled with laughs, both normal and reluctant, due to all the blood, the biggest and most unexpected joke was almost a bit of a throwaway. On its hunt to find a host, the supernatural entity made its way through multiple preachers of multiple religions. Most couldn’t handle it, and died by explosion. Once such sufferer of that fate was Tom Cruise, who, according to a news report, exploded while in front of a congregation.

That’s just the kind of humor you can expect from this no-nonsense/all-nonsense series, which comes from executive producers Seth Rogen and Evan Goldberg (who also gave us This Is the End, which also gave us religious undertones and dead celebrities). 

It’s probably not a show for everyone, but if the pilot was at all your jam, then you are in for a truly fun time.
